What is a Deep Plane Facelift?

This method employs two key techniques to achieve natural-looking, youthful results, and facelift surgery can be performed through different approaches, including deep plane and preservation-style techniques. A traditional facelift is often used to reduce deep folds and jowls, while the deep plane facelift repositions the skin and facial tissue together as a single unit to address facial aging more comprehensively. The second important way this procedure works is by improving the upper layers of the face by targeting the small underlying facial muscles that also contribute to signs of aging, including areas affected by deep nasolabial folds. By not placing too much tension on the skin and instead working through the deeper layers with the right surgical technique, the results of the deep plane facelift look outstandingly natural.

Deep Plane Facelift Basics

  • Surgery Time: 4–6 hours, depending on the extent of the lift and whether it’s combined with other procedures such as a neck lift, fat grafting, or eyelid surgery.
  • Price: Dr. Joshi and his team will provide a customized price based on a variety of factors during your consultation.
  • Recovery: Initial recovery typically takes 10–14 days. Most patients feel comfortable returning to work and social activities in 2–3 weeks, with residual swelling continuing to resolve over the following months.
  • Results: Because the deep plane technique repositions the underlying muscle and fat rather than just tightening skin, results appear natural and can last 10–15 years or longer with good skincare and sun protection. Early improvement is visible within four weeks, with final results emerging at three to six months.

Is This Procedure Right For You?

Deep Plane Facelift Candidates

Generally, our Houston deep plane facelift candidates are in overall good health and free from any uncontrolled chronic illnesses that could prevent proper healing. Ideal candidates are often in their 40s to 60s, though candidacy is always individualized. Candidates are willing to undergo surgical intervention to address moderate to severe signs of aging, including deep lines and wrinkles, significant volume loss, and loose skin, with candidacy also depending on skin laxity, skin quality, and facial structure when evaluating expected results.

Artistry Meets Technical Skill

The Deep Plane Facelift Procedure

This facelift surgery, also known as a rhytidectomy, is a surgical procedure most often performed while the patient is under general anesthesia and takes about five to six hours on average. Precise and delicate incisions will be made near the ears and hairline, and sometimes under the chin, to produce the least amount of scarring possible. An extended deep plane facelift can address both the face and neck lift area for more comprehensive correction. Adjustments will then be strategically made to the underlying tissues and upper layers before the skin is redraped, excess skin is removed, and everything is sutured with minimal tension to achieve optimal results. Rather than only making surface adjustments, the procedure repositions the deeper tissues and facial muscles in the mid-face and lower face for a more natural-looking result.

See Natural, Lasting Outcomes

Deep Plane Facelift Results

Patients often notice an immediate improvement in the face and neck, with smoother contours and a more youthful appearance right after surgery. However, final results typically become more apparent as swelling subsides, usually within about four to six weeks. These results look natural because the deeper facial structures are repositioned, not just the skin. The rejuvenating effects of a deep plane facelift can last for 10 to 15 years or more, though the aging process continues over time.

What To Expect

Deep Plane Facelift Recovery and Aftercare

Recovery from a deep plane facelift varies by patient, but many return to light activities within several days and to more normal activities in about 10 to 14 days, while full healing continues to improve over the following weeks and months. While initial swelling and bruising are normal, these side effects gradually diminish over the first few weeks. The recovery process also usually includes early follow-up visits, and if drains are used, they may be removed within the first few days. Patients should avoid heavy lifting, vigorous exercise, and exposing incisions to excessive moisture until they are fully healed, sleep with the head elevated for two weeks, and expect some mild discomfort early on.

6 Tips for Deep Plane Facelift Recovery

  1. Follow Your Surgeon’s Instructions – Deep plane facelifts involve deeper facial layers, so adhering closely to your personalized post-op plan is essential for smooth healing.
  2. Keep Your Head Elevated – Sleep and rest with your head raised above heart level for the first one to two weeks to minimize swelling and bruising.
  3. Prioritize Rest & Avoid Strain – Skip heavy lifting, bending, and vigorous exercise until your surgeon clears you, as increased blood pressure can disrupt healing tissues.
  4. Care for Your Incisions – Keep incision sites clean and dry, and protect them from sun exposure to promote discreet scarring.
  5. Support Healing From Within – Stay hydrated, eat nutrient-rich foods, and avoid smoking and alcohol, which can compromise circulation and results.
  6. Attend All Follow-Up Appointments – Regular check-ins allow your surgeon to track your progress, manage swelling, and address any concerns early.
